Geary Extends His Lead

Nível 16 : 3,000/6,000, 0 ante

Justin Geary raised on the button and was called by Junya Kubo in the big blind. Both players drew two.

Geary continued the aggression by betting and Kubo called. Both drew one.

Kubo led out and Geary called. Kubo stood pat while Geary drew one.

Geary bet when checked to after the final draw and Kubo called. Geary showed {8-}{6-}{5-}{3-}{2-} for the winner as the chip leader of Day 1 gained more chips.

A Sea of Bracelet Winners Return for Day 2 of Event #20: $1,500 Limit 2-7 Lowball Triple Draw

After 15 levels of play yesterday, 116 players will return from the field of 350 entries for Day 2 of Event #20: $1,500 Limit 2-7 Lowball Triple Draw. However, last year’s winner David “Bakes” Baker will not be one of them as he was eliminated on the back end of Day 1. Action will pick up again at 2:00 p.m. local time in Bally’s where the levels will extend to 60 minutes as players will play 10 levels on Day 2, beginning with Level 16 and limits of 4,000/8,000.

Many notables remain including Justin Geary as the chip leader as he bagged 259,500 to end Day 1. Other notables who survived Day 1 include four-time bracelet winners Adam Friedman (130,500), Kevin Gerhart (178,500) and Benny Glaser (108,500); poker veteran Allen Kessler (97,500) and last year's runner up Peter Lynn (70,500).
